Runbook 12.4 — Account Recovery (Perchly Public API)

Plugin authors who lose access to a sandbox account should note that list endpoints remain paginated during recovery: cursor tokens stay valid for 24 hours, page size caps at 100. Do not retry expired cursors; request a fresh one. Recovery restores read scopes first, write scopes after verification. To complete verification against the Perchly recovery service, supply the passphrase shown below.

strongbox words: oliael-gilax-lamael

**Q: Should my plugin enable per-message compression on Hopperline sockets?**

Depends! Compression saves bandwidth on chatty text payloads, but it costs CPU and memory per connection — painful if your plugin holds thousands of sockets open. Binary blobs (images, audio) usually compress poorly, so skip it there. Rule of thumb: enable it for JSON streams over 1 KB, disable otherwise. Full benchmarks and config flags live on our internal wiki page.

runbook for tagug-hafog: https://jira.lumiclabs.internal/projects/pages/pages/9773c0d8

## Configuration

The Bouncewright processor reads all settings from `.env` in the service root. Most defaults are safe, but `BOUNCE_POLL_INTERVAL` should stay above 30 seconds to avoid hammering the Mailfen relay. Future maintainers: do not commit the env file. The relay rejects unauthenticated polls, so the following line must be present in `.env` exactly as shown below.

secret setting of tajof-bahif: COURIER_KEY3=65d

Handover — Lanternjet cold starts

Hey, quick brain dump before I'm out. The serverless handlers on Lanternjet still cold-start badly after deploys; we bumped provisioned concurrency and added a warmer ping, which got p99 under a second. Don't let anyone revert the warmer schedule during the release window. For reference, the handler settings currently in production are listed below.

settings of yawif-yafop:
[druys]
port = 9000
region = south-3
host = druys.zemvarsoft.internal
team = frador
timeout_ms = 3000
retries = 4

## Changelog 4.2.0 — Payrun Export

- Payroll export switched from fixed-width to delimited format; column order unchanged.
- Downstream consumers must re-validate parsers before next cycle.
- Signing key rotated as part of this release; old key revoked immediately. All exports from 4.2.0 onward are signed with the new key, shown below.

deploy key for kahag-kagaf: bky9_uLYdkfG6Z